Headquartered within the healthcare sector, Immix Biopharma, Inc. focuses on Biotechnology services and products. Immix Biopharma, Inc., a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, engages in the development of chimeric antigen receptor cell therapy in light chain Amyloidosis and immune-mediated diseases in the. Valued at $729.7M, IMMX is a small-cap name in its sector. The company' lead product is NXC-201 for relapsed/refractory AL Amyloidos.

The balance sheet looks solid with $90.6M in cash comfortably exceeding the $1.0M debt load. A net cash position generally provides financial flexibility during uncertain economic periods. The company is burning cash, with free cash flow at -$20.3M. This typically occurs when a company is investing aggressively in growth, but sustained cash burn can strain the balance sheet. Return on equity stands at -74.5%, which is negative for the sector. ROE measures how effectively a company uses shareholder capital to generate profits.
The relatively low beta of 0.09 suggests IMMX is a less volatile holding compared to the broader index.
